The Core Players: What Makes it Tick?

At the heart of many domestic and light commercial HVAC setups, you'll find numerous crucial players. Do you actually know what each one does? Let's break down the important cast:

  • Furnace: The heating powerhouse, typically sustained by gas, propane, or electrical power. It warms the air that then flows throughout your space.
  • Air Conditioner: The cooling champion, getting rid of heat and humidity from indoor air through a refrigerant cycle.
  • Ductwork: The circulatory system of your HVAC, a network of channels that disperses conditioned air to numerous rooms and returns stale air for reconditioning. Without effectively sized and sealed ducts, even the most effective unit can fail.
  • Thermostat: The brain of the operation, permitting you to set and keep wanted temperatures. Modern thermostats can extraordinary accomplishments, from Wi-Fi connectivity to discovering your choices.

The Elusive Even Temperature

The most typical frustration property owners voice centers on uneven temperature levels. You change the thermostat, hoping for a blanket of convenience, just to find one space sweltering while another shivers. Why does this take place? Typically, it's a sign of poorly sized or poorly balanced ductwork. Picture a garden hose attempting to water an entire lawn; some locations get soaked, others remain dry. Likewise, if your ductwork isn't developed to deliver the right volume of conditioned air to each space, hot and cold areas become an unavoidable reality. A common mistake is presuming that merely including more vents will fix the problem. In truth, it can exacerbate it by interfering with the fragile balance of air pressure within the system. A HVAC professional worth their salt will perform a Manual J load computation, a detailed analysis that figures out the accurate heating and cooling requirements of each space, taking into account aspects like window size, insulation, and even the number of residents. Without this foundational step, you're basically flying blind.

Techniques of the Trade for Ideal Effectiveness

  • Zoning Systems: For supreme control and performance, consider a zoning system. This allows you to divide your home into unique temperature zones, each with its own thermostat. No more heating or cooling empty spaces! It's like having several mini-HVAC systems tailored to your way of life.
  • Duct Sealing: Leaking ducts are well-known energy burglars. A significant percentage of conditioned air can escape through unsealed joints and holes before it even reaches your home. Expert duct sealing with mastic or specific tape (not just common duct tape, which fails quickly) can dramatically enhance performance and get rid of phantom drafts.
  • Insulation's Role: Your home's insulation serves as the bouncer for heat, preventing it from crashing the party in summer season and escaping in winter season. Is your attic effectively insulated? Are your walls simple sieves for thermal energy? A simple assessment can expose substantial chances for enhancement.
  • Fan Settings Matter: Lots of house owners just set their fan to "vehicle." While generally great, think about running your fan constantly on a low setting, particularly in shoulder seasons. This helps circulate air, decreasing temperature stratification and making your home feel more regularly comfortable, even if the primary heating or cooling isn't actively running.

Beyond the Basic Filter: Advanced Air Purification

While standard heating system filters record bigger particles, they often fail when it comes to the genuinely minute pollutants. This is where the discerning homeowner considers updating their HVAC system's air purification. Have you thought about a MERV 13 or higher filter? These pleated powerhouses can trap a significantly higher percentage of air-borne particles, including germs and even some infections. However the journey to pristine air doesn't end there. For a really detailed technique, UV germicidal lights incorporated into your ductwork provide an additional layer of defense, reducing the effects of airborne pathogens as they pass through. It resembles having a tiny bouncer for your air, making sure only the cleanest particles make it into your home. And for those with consistent odor issues or chemical level of sensitivities, a whole-house triggered carbon filter can be a game-changer, absorbing gaseous contaminants that even the finest particulate filters miss out on. It's about proactive defense, not reactive relief.

  • Inspect and replace air filters quarterly, or more frequently if you have animals or allergic reactions.
  • Consider a whole-house humidifier or dehumidifier to control indoor humidity levels, which can affect mold growth.
  • Make sure proper sealing of ductwork to prevent unfiltered air from entering the system.
  • Utilize exhaust fans in bathroom and kitchens to eliminate wetness and cooking odors at their source.

Think about the airflow. A common oversight throughout setup, and one that triggers untold headaches, revolves around proper ductwork sizing and sealing. It resembles attempting to consume a milkshake through a small, punctured straw-- you're putting in a great deal of effort for extremely little reward. Small ducts restrict air flow, requiring the blower motor to work harder, consuming more energy, and reducing its life expectancy. Leaking ducts, on the other hand, are like tossing money out the window, actually, as conditioned air gets away into unconditioned areas. Did you know that approximately 30% of a home's heating and cooling energy can be lost due to dripping ducts? It's a staggering figure, typically overlooked, and quickly corrected with correct sealing methods using mastic or click here specialized metallic tape, not simply the lightweight cloth-backed duct tape everyone wrongly calls "duct tape."

The Rites of Regular Maintenance

So, you have actually got a perfectly installed system. Now what? The journey does not end there; it simply starts a brand-new chapter: upkeep. Think about your heating and cooling system as a high-performance automobile. Would you ever avoid oil modifications or tire rotations? Obviously not, because you understand the long-term consequences. Similarly, neglecting your HVAC system's annual tune-ups is a gamble you're not likely to win. These aren't just arbitrary appointments; they are essential preventative procedures. A technician checks refrigerant levels (the lifeblood of your system), cleans up coils (those unsung heroes of heat exchange), inspects electrical connections (preventing possible fire hazards), and lubricates moving parts. It's throughout these gos to that small problems, quickly rectified, are captured before they bloom into expensive breakdowns. A filthy evaporator coil, for example, can minimize efficiency by 5-10%, forcing your system to work harder to achieve the preferred temperature. It resembles attempting to breathe through a clogged up nose; whatever becomes more difficult.

Here are a couple of expert insights to keep your system humming:

  • Filter Finesse: Modification your air filter every 1-3 months, particularly if you have pets or allergies. A clogged filter is a significant air flow impediment, minimizing efficiency and putting stress on your system.
  • Clear the Condensate Drain: Regularly put a cup of distilled vinegar down your condensate drain line. This avoids algae and mold development that can block the line, resulting in water damage and system shutdown.
  • Outdoor Unit TLC: Keep the area around your outdoor condenser unit clear of debris, leaves, and thick plant life. A foot or 2 of clearance on all sides guarantees appropriate air flow, which is critical for effective heat dissipation.
  • Thermostat Wisdom: Consider upgrading to a programmable or wise thermostat. These devices can discover your routines and enhance temperature settings, saving energy and extending the life of your system by decreasing unnecessary cycling.
